Preparing for siding installation involves focusing on exterior door and window trims. Various materials like Hardy, vinyl, and PVC Borden Batten are explored. A unique window trim assembly is designed for effective water management, featuring drainage techniques. Versatex PVC is selected for durability, with specific fastening methods. Strategies like weep holes and head flashing are implemented to prevent moisture issues, while a non-traditional trim design enhances aesthetics and reduces maintenance.
